How Can I Be Better at PUBG?
Playing PUBG (PlayerUnknown’s Battlegrounds) can be a thrilling experience, especially with the right strategies and skills. If you’re looking to improve your gameplay and become a formidable opponent, this article is for you.
Developing Essential Skills
To succeed in PUBG, you need to master several essential skills. Here are a few key areas to focus on:
Map Awareness
- Recognize key locations: Understand the layout of the maps, including chokepoints, hiding spots, and escape routes.
- Know the terrain: Familiarize yourself with the terrain, including hills, valleys, and buildings.
- Use your minimap effectively: Keep an eye on your minimap to track enemy movements and plan your routes.
Fighting Strategy
- Choose your battles: Learn when to engage in combat and when to retreat.
- Stay mobile: Move quickly between positions to avoid taking unnecessary fire.
- Use cover effectively: Make the most of your surroundings, using walls, buildings, and other obstacles to evade enemy fire.
Game Sense
- Manage your resources: Use your ammo, health packs, and healing items wisely.
- Stay alive: Focus on surviving the first circle and avoiding danger zones.
Communication
- Practice coordinating with teammates: Use voice chat or text chat to coordinate with your squad.
- Communicate with your team effectively: Share information, assign roles, and provide feedback.
Improving Your Aim
To become a better shooter in PUBG, focus on:
Practice, Practice, Practice
- Spend time shooting: Practice your aim, movement, and shooting mechanics.
- Use various weapons: Familiarize yourself with different weapons, including rifles, shotguns, and SMGs.
- Adjust to different situations: Adapt your aim and movement to different game scenarios and contexts.
Master Your Crosshairs
- Learn to judge distances: Develop a sense of the range and accuracy of your weapons.
- Use your crosshairs effectively: Experiment with different crosshairs and shooting styles to find what works best for you.
- Practice flicks and circles: Improve your aim by practicing swift movements and circular patterns.
Enhancing Your Game Sense
To become a more effective player, focus on:
Reading the Game
- Recognize enemy positions: Develop your ability to track enemy movements and anticipate their actions.
- Avoid common mistakes: Learn to recognize and avoid common mistakes, such as getting caught out in the open or engaging in unnecessary battles.
- Stay flexible: Adjust your strategy based on changing circumstances and unexpected challenges.
Analyzing Your Gameplay
- Review your replays: Watch replays of your past matches to identify areas for improvement.
- Recognize patterns and habits: Identify patterns and habits that may be holding you back and work to break them.
